## Configuration

Flagmere controls staged rollouts via percentage buckets defined in flags.toml. Maintainers should keep FLAGMERE_ENV set per deployment tier and avoid editing bucket seeds after a rollout starts, since that reshuffles cohorts. The control-plane API used for remote flag updates requires an admin secret, which belongs in .env on the line right after this sentence.

sealed setting: LEDGER_TOKEN20=6148d35bbb480b0ab79e

Q: My plugin can no longer fetch schemas from the Ledgervane registry — what happened? A: The registry's signing store periodically re-seals after key rotation. Plugin reads fail with a sealed-store error until an operator unseals it; published schemas are unaffected. If you self-host a registry mirror, unseal your local signing store with the recovery passphrase below.

unlock words, bafog-yadup: briath-druath

Memo to Branch Managers — Project Saltgrass Update

Short version: Saltgrass slips another six weeks. The inventory module failed testing again, and we'd rather fix it properly than patch it. Keep using the old workflow for now; training dates will be reissued. Thanks for your patience. A note on what this means for our plans follows.

management briefing: Project Zorix slips by six weeks because of the audit delay.

**Q: Why did template render times regress in this release?**

Usually cache warming. The Thistledown renderer rebuilds its partial cache on first request after deploy, so the first few minutes look slow. If p95 stays elevated past ten minutes, suspect an uncached helper introduced in the release. Benchmarks, acceptable thresholds, and the rollback decision tree are on the internal page below.

operations page: https://confluence.lumicsys.internal/projects/display/projects/display